Virginia Ann Tharp, 63, of Front Royal, Virginia, passed away peacefully on Sunday, May 10, 2026, at her home after a long, courageous battle with cancer.

A funeral service will be held on Friday, May 15, at 11:00 a.m. at Maddox Funeral Home with Roy Riley officiating. Interment will follow in Prospect Hill Cemetery in Front Royal.

Ann was born on November 21, 1962, in Newfoundland, Canada, the daughter of the late Robert Beattie and Harma Rita Morris Edmonds.

She retired after many years from Jefferson Utilities.

Ann cherished time spent with her family and had a special gift for making everyone feel welcome, comfortable, and cared for. Her warm hospitality, radiant smile, and joyful laughter will be lovingly remembered forever.

Surviving is her devoted husband of 43 years, Hillard “Butch” Tharp; one son, Robert B. Tharp of Front Royal; one daughter, Catherine Ann Miller and husband J.J. of Cross Junction; one brother, Robert Morris Edmonds of Portsmouth; nine grandchildren, Jason, Jeremiah, Jackson, Nevaeh, Jesse, Chassidy, Mary Ann, Clayton and Arlen; and two great-grandchildren, Ayden and Raleigh.

Pallbearers will be grandsons Jason, Jeremiah, Jackson, Jesse, and Clayton, as well as a family friend, Logan.

Memorial contributions may be made to the American Cancer Society, P.O. Box 6704, Hagerstown, MD 21741.

The family will receive friends on Thursday, May 14, from 6-8 p.m.at the funeral home.
